Interface DataFetcherFactory<T>

  • Type Parameters:
    T - the type of DataFetcher

    @PublicSpi
    public interface DataFetcherFactory<T>
    A DataFetcherFactory allows a level of indirection in providing DataFetchers for graphql fields. For example if you are using an IoC container such as Spring or Guice, you can use this indirection to give you per request late binding of a data fetcher with its dependencies injected in.